?> </div> <div class="nav-link-description"><?php echo val('description', $section, ' '); ?> </div> </a> </div> <?php } ?> </nav> <div class="navbar-memenu"> <?php if (Gdn::session()->isValid()) { $photo = '<img src="' . userPhotoUrl($user) . '">'; $attr = ['class' => 'navbar-profile js-drop', 'data-content-id' => 'cardUserContent', 'id' => 'cardUserTrigger']; echo wrap($photo . ' <span class="icon icon-caret-down"></span>', 'div', $attr); } ?> </div> </header> <div class="main-row pusher<?php echo $this->data('IsWidePage') ? ' main-row-wide' : ''; ?> " id="main-row"> <div class="panel panel-left js-drawer"> <div class="panel-nav panel-content-wrapper"> <div id="panel-nav" class="js-fluid-fixed panel-content"> <?php echo anchor($title . ' ' . dashboardSymbol('external-link', 'icon-16'), '/', 'title');
<?php if (!defined('APPLICATION')) { exit; } $Alt = false; $Session = Gdn::session(); $EditUser = $Session->checkPermission('Garden.Users.Edit'); $DeleteUser = $Session->checkPermission('Garden.Users.Delete'); $ViewPersonalInfo = $Session->checkPermission('Garden.PersonalInfo.View'); foreach ($this->UserData->result() as $User) { $Alt = !$Alt; $userBlock = new MediaItemModule(val('Name', $User), userUrl($User)); $userBlock->setView('media-sm')->setImage(userPhotoUrl($User))->addMetaIf($ViewPersonalInfo, Gdn_Format::email($User->Email)); ?> <tr id="<?php echo "UserID_{$User->UserID}"; ?> "<?php echo $Alt ? ' class="Alt"' : ''; ?> data-userid="<?php echo $User->UserID; ?> "> <!-- <td class="CheckboxCell"><input type="checkbox" name="LogID[]" value="<?php echo $User->UserID; ?> " /></td>--> <td> <?php
} ?> <h1><?php echo t('Dashboard Home'); ?> </h1> <?php $this->RenderAsset('Messages'); $leaderboard = new TableSummaryModule(t('Active Users')); $leaderboard->addColumn('users', t('Name'), [], TableSummaryModule::MAIN_CSS_CLASS)->addColumn('count-comments', t('Comments'), ['class' => 'column-xs']); foreach ($this->ActiveUserData as $userdata) { $id = val('UserID', $userdata); $user = Gdn::userModel()->getID($id); $name = val('Name', $user); $userBlock = new MediaItemModule(val('Name', $user), userUrl($user), '', 'div'); $userBlock->setView('media-sm')->setImage(userPhotoUrl($user))->addMeta(Gdn_Format::date(val('DateLastActive', $user), 'html')); $leaderboard->addRow(['users' => $userBlock, 'count-comments' => number_format($user->CountComments)]); } ?> <div class="summaries"> <?php echo $leaderboard; ?> </div> <div class="summaries"> <div class="ReleasesColumn"> <div class="table-summary-title"><?php echo t('Updates'); ?> </div>